Kyulux was established in Japan in 2015 to develop next generation materials for OLED displays and lighting. Based on exclusively-licensed technology from Kyushu University, Kyulux develops next-generation hyperfluorescence TADF emitters. Hyperfluorescence OLEDs combine TADF and fluorescence emitters to enable highly efficient emission (100% IQE), low cost and high color purity. Hyperfluorescence was invented at Kyushu University by Dr. Chihaya Adachi (co-founder at Kyulux) and the technology is exclusively licensed to Kyulux.
